The Enigma Community: A Agreement Layer For Bitcoin

At its core, the Enigma Community purposes as a “Agreement Layer” between Bitcoin’s base blockchain and its secondary layers. It bridges Bitcoin’s major chain (L1) and 2nd layer answers such because the Lightning Community or RGB (L2). Enigma’s number one serve as is to batch transactions, taking into account simultaneous executions on each L1 and L2. This accretion offloads important knowledge, easing the tension on each number one and secondary chains. The one catch is that it might all paintings the use of Test Template Test (CTV), which might wish to be applied in Bitcoin beneath a long term cushy fork.

Within the standard Bitcoin transaction setup, one sends a transaction to be mined inside of a block. With the Enigma Community’s way, a couple of movements may also be finished in parallel, the place a couple of transactions are represented by means of a unmarried anchor transaction. Believe you want to habits 3 transactions. You’d compute a SHA256 hash of most of these transactions and embed this hash inside of an anchor transaction that makes use of CTV at its core. 

This anchor acts as an on-chain reference and certification for the 3 transactions, however the specifics of each and every transaction aren’t maintained on-chain. This guarantees transactions are showed with out cluttering the principle blockchain. CTV, in particular thru BIP-119, introduces the idea that of pre-committing transactions. This implies, as an alternative of handiest with the ability to transact with already showed UTXOs, customers can now signal and devote transaction intentions forward of time. 

Call to mind this as packaging a couple of transactions that are nested inside of a unmarried hash – an anchor – thereby lowering on-chain area and lengthening potency. With CTV, transaction aggregation is conceivable, because of this a couple of transactions may also be represented and verified with a unmarried anchor, enormously lowering the burden on Bitcoin’s blockchain. What Roughly Benefits May just Anchor Transactions Supply?

One of the most primary benefits could be Non-Interactive Channels or Lightning channels that don’t wish to be mutually established. They may be able to stay dormant (or “chilly”) till making a decision to expose them. This adaptability permits customers to re-establish channels with out the will for recent transactions, a characteristic advisable for privateness and potency.

Every other benefit could be stepped forward trust-minimization. Within the conventional Bitcoin ecosystem, a definite level of have faith is needed, particularly in situations the place personal keys could be probably uncovered. On the other hand, with anchor transactions, the chance is mitigated as handiest hashed references are used. The purpose is to strengthen safety and take away have faith limitations. As an example, sure duties like statechain-based personal key swaps, growing vaults, or dealing with inheritance may now be performed with out the wish to delete personal keys, making sure protection, and combating lack of finances.

Every other large receive advantages which Enigma Community may ship, is a vastly decreased on-chain footprint. Since each and every anchor represents a couple of transactions, on-chain job is considerably decreased. This now not handiest conserves area but in addition alleviates transaction prices. Customers have the freedom to create as many transaction intents as wanted with out bogging down the community.

All the Bitcoin neighborhood advantages from the program. Each and every transaction and UTXO at the blockchain turns into a communal asset. As an alternative of person possession, each and every transaction serves as an anchor for financial job embedded inside the hashes. Utilising those tactics can dramatically cut back on-chain transactions, as the true job is largely ‘hidden’ throughout the anchor transaction hashes.

Enigma Community’s Complex UTXO Variants

The Enigma Community introduces a recent, deterministic option to on-chain transactions, characterized by means of automated UTXO pooling and asynchronous bills. As collaboration inside the community amplifies, so do its scalability and privateness options. This contemporary framework encourages customers to transition from interested by person transactions to envisioning broader duties.

Right here’s a temporary rundown of the unconventional UTXO variants proposed inside the Enigma Community:

  • ATXO (Anchor UTXO) – ATXOs constitute the principle UTXOs which can be dedicated to the blockchain. They act as anchors, protecting the references for off-chain transactions.
  • LTXO (Lightning UTXO) –  LTXOs denote Bitcoins saved in Lightning channels, which facilitate quicker, off-chain transactions.
  • STXO (Agreement UTXO) – STXOs include common transactional duties, like channel operations or same old bills. Fairly than being at once dedicated to the blockchain, STXOs are held by means of ATXOs. They’re distinctive in that they are able to handiest function inputs for producing a Partly Signed Bitcoin Transaction (PSBT) centered at an ATXO. It’s essential to notice that mishandling or dropping STXOs may lead to fund losses.
  • VTXO (Digital UTXO) – VTXOs are ephemeral UTXOs with privateness options comparable to e-cash. They provide enhanced transactional privateness and are exchanged between customers with out the need of the Mempool, making sure a non-interactive, personal transactional enjoy.

An crucial function of the Enigma Community is its emphasis on collaborative bills. As an alternative of remoted transactions, customers can collaborate with channel companions for mixed bills, probably levying a minor price for amalgamating transactions.

Additionally, whilst handiest ATXOs are at once dedicated on-chain, STXOs and VTXOs may also be freely traded among customers with out the Mempool’s involvement. Must customers make a decision to revert their LTXOs, STXOs, or VTXOs to straightforward UTXOs, those could be mirrored as being ejected from the related ATXO pool. Next transactions with an ATXO would reincorporate them into the community.

The Probably Sure Affect on Scalability

Transactions want handiest interface with the principle chain when visibility or inscription is necessary. This reduces the knowledge garage burden on L1. In the meantime, L2 (Lightning) channel opening and shutting transactions may also be unnoticed when they’re redundant, bypassing their wish to ever be built-in into the blockchain. This streamlines Bitcoin’s major chain, and decreases the call for for valuable blockspace.

Enigma’s creation of ‘Cost Swimming pools’ is a game-changer. Customers can pool their finances, sharing transaction price prices. Those swimming pools can amalgamate for cooperative endeavours and detach in a while. This novel characteristic reshapes Bitcoin transaction processing, minimising prices for all pool participants.

Within the Enigma Community, fee swimming pools function a collaborative mechanism the place a couple of folks collectively set up a unmarried ATXO. Every player within the pool maintains a stake on this shared UTXO. The actual novelty emerges when two folks, each and every belonging to split fee swimming pools, transact: their respective swimming pools can quickly merge into one unified ATXO. This consolidation isn’t everlasting; next transactions can result in the swimming pools diverging once more, reflecting the intermittent nature of collaboration. 

The inherent flexibility of those dynamic merges and separations introduces each complexity and flexibility to transactions. Moreover, inside of a fee pool, individuals have the benefit of sharing transaction prices, making sure that no unmarried member incurs a hefty price. This shared price construction helps to keep the pool economically aggressive. Intriguingly, the interior transactions and changes inside of those swimming pools stay obscured, holding privateness by means of making the interior UTXO redistributions undetectable externally. 

When a fee pool is established, it may include a lot of inputs however will lead to a novel ATXO output. If handiest inside changes happen all over on-chain updates, the ensuing transaction will show off the unique and the up to date ATXO, devoid of any ejections. On the other hand, must there be a breakdown in collaboration or the creation of recent participants, the anchor transaction will manifest further inputs and ejected ATXOs.

Enigma additionally pioneers ‘Transaction Aggregation’ and Decentralised Mining Swimming pools (dpools). Decentralised Mining Swimming pools, or dpools, constitute a groundbreaking shift within the mining panorama by means of providing a decentralised option to mining operations. Not like conventional mining swimming pools, the place a centralised entity oversees the operations, dpools are inherently democratic. 

They serve as with out a government governing the finances, and all operations are transacted at once during the blocks, taking away dependencies on verbal exchange channels like DNS. This design guarantees that after a dpool’s template is ready with its inaugural mined block, it stays proof against exterior dominance or keep watch over. One notable perk of dpools is the equitable distribution of accrued charges throughout a number of blocks, making sure a constant praise for miners regardless of person block price diversifications.

Inside the dpool framework, leading edge options emerge, together with “Compaction.” This mechanism permits streamlined on-chain transactions by means of consolidating a couple of bills to a unmarried recipient into one transaction. As an example, if each Alice and Carol intend to pay Bob, their transactions may also be compacted, merging their UTXOs into a novel UTXO directed at Bob. 

The magic intensifies when individuals like Alice, Bob, and Carol are participants of person fee swimming pools. During the dpool’s capability, their separate swimming pools can converge right into a unified entity, taking into account environment friendly transaction consolidation at once at the foundational layer of the community. This now not handiest optimises area but in addition maximises the choice of transactions accommodated in step with block.

With the surging acclaim for protocols like Ordinals, Stamps, and BRC-20 tokens, transaction charges not too long ago skyrocketed by means of 500% and remained top for a number of months. This surge lines the gadget and upsets financial equilibrium. Enigma’s resolution is UTXO pooling. Customers can cut up transaction prices inside of a pool, significantly reducing person charges. Miners experience heightened total charges from those aggregated transactions, whilst inscribers can time table their knowledge processing all over much less busy instances, selling constant operations. Inscribers, performing as fallback patrons for block area, can regulate their techniques to just transact when charges are maximum economical.
